Malaysia - Export of Garnetted Stock of Cotton
Since 2011, Malaysia Export of Garnetted Stock of Cotton decreased by 17.3% year on year. With $3,771 in 2016, the country was ranked number 43 comparing other countries in Export of Garnetted Stock of Cotton. Malaysia is overtaken by Denmark, which was number 42 with $4,317.12 and is followed by Croatia at $3,211. Turkey ranked the highest with $13,082,372.71 in 2019, -6.4% versus 2018. Pakistan, Germany and Thailand resp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Tunisia witnessed the best average annual growth at +214% per year, while Portugal was the worst growing country at -83.2% per year.
